Real-Time Modeling

Real-time modeling is a software development approach where systems continuously process and update data as it arrives, enabling immediate responses and dynamic representations of current states. It involves creating models that reflect live data streams, often used in applications requiring low-latency decision-making, such as financial trading, IoT monitoring, or interactive simulations. This concept emphasizes the integration of data ingestion, processing, and visualization to support up-to-the-second insights and actions.

🧊Why learn Real-Time Modeling?

Developers should learn real-time modeling when building applications that depend on instantaneous data updates, such as stock market dashboards, live sports tracking, or real-time analytics platforms. It is crucial for scenarios where delays can lead to missed opportunities or operational inefficiencies, such as in fraud detection systems or autonomous vehicle control. Mastering this concept helps in designing scalable architectures that handle high-velocity data while maintaining accuracy and performance.
